Inclusion Criteria:
- patients having a confirmed diagnosis of ICC resected;
- patients who have signed the informed consent;
- patients (males or females) who are at least 18 years old.
Exclusion Criteria:
- patients who have been treated with any medical treatment (chemotherapy or experimental standard) or with radiotherapy during the last 5 years.

Identification of molecular biomarkers in ICC patients exposed to different risk factors.
Time Frame: 3 years
|
For each patient enrolled, molecular profile of ICC tissue samples will be correlated to the anamnestic data collected by modified ReNaM questionnaire.
For bio-informatic analysis, the collected data will be analyzed in order to identify signals that significantly deviate from the expected SNVs distribution in the general population, then analyzing the presence of clustering for the selected genes group.
A two-way unsupervised hierarchical clustering analysis will be run to assess gene expression in the study groups (exposed / unexposed to the different risk factors).
Random permutation test will be also conducted to assess the presence of genes whose expression is different in the study groups.
Statistical analyses will be conducted using the R software (R Foundation and for Statistical Computing).
